In situ monitoring of exopolymer-dependent Mn mineralization on bacterial surfaces

Bacterial biomineralization is a widespread process that affects cycling of metals in the environment. Functionalized bacterial cell surfaces and exopolymers are thought to initiate mineral formation, however, direct evidences are hampered by technical challenges.
